What to Do Before You Delete Your Kik Account
Before you take the final step, a little preparation can save you from future headaches. First, if you have any important conversations, photos, or information stored in your Kik chats, be sure to save them elsewhere. Once your account is erased, all your messages and groups will be permanently gone. It’s also a good idea to inform any close contacts that you’ll be leaving the platform so they can reach you through other means.
A Step-by-Step Guide on How to Erase Kik Account
The process to delete your account is handled directly through Kik’s own deactivation website, not from within the app itself. Here is the simple, two-step process:
First, open your mobile or desktop web browser and go to the official Kik account deactivation page. You will need to log in using the email address associated with your Kik account and your current password.
After you log in, you will see a confirmation screen explaining what happens when your account is deactivated. Read this carefully. If you’re sure, confirm your choice. Your account will then be scheduled for deletion.
What Happens Immediately After Deletion?
As soon as you confirm, your account is deactivated. This means your profile becomes invisible to other users, and you will no longer receive messages. It’s important to know that Kik keeps your account in this deactivated state for a short period before it is permanently erased from their servers. This is typically a few days, and it acts as a brief window in case you change your mind.
Considering a Break Instead of a Full Erasure?
If you’re not 100% certain about a permanent deletion, consider simply logging out of the app for a while. This gives you a clean break without the finality of erasing your data. You can always re-download the app and log back in later if you wish to return. However, if your mind is made up and privacy is your goal, full deletion is the most secure path forward.
